Output 0089f858cda4cfa6829288dd13e1e1d3feda93c9720d9aefe81e41a9f04493e3:0

value
2374520825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6759226201ee90c47a52bf1e718a42bad1246a1d OP_EQUAL
address
MHKccMCLFSHriHZt6BamcuHvB7D3QbpBZy
transaction
0089f858cda4cfa6829288dd13e1e1d3feda93c9720d9aefe81e41a9f04493e3
spent
true